Ordinals
beta
Address 12q8o2oLqCwdpTbJ1qzLnaLwKksuafta3u
sat balance
442763
outputs
bafed637e292d8d4a6f718d0cafb68f3e3189cd9470bea9ed77bc3109bb9bb5a:1